Spears Closes U.S Tour with Lap Dance for Lance Bass

Britney Spears ends the U.S leg of her Circus tour.


Britney Spears brings her Circus Tour to Madison Square Garden in NYC



Britney Spears ended the U.S part of her Circus tour in Las Vegas on Sunday night. She concluded with a 90-minute set at Mandalay Bay. In attendance were Barry Manilow and long-time friend and former N'SYNC member, Lance Bass.

A previous show during the Circus tour boasted former Spice Girl Mel B and Miley Cyrus in the audience.

During Spears version of "Breathe on Me" on Sunday, Bass was brought on stage and given special treatment. This segment of the show is usually where she serenades a male audience member and that night the openly gay singer was chosen.

Bass sang along and smiled as he received his lap dance from the pop singer.

The tour began in March in New Orleans. Spears will continue her tour in Nov. in Australia.

This week, Britney Spears will be releasing her new single "3," which will be included on a greatest hits compilation due on Nov. 24th.
